Interested in joining the writing group at Meadowlark? Prairie Star Writers invites you to attend the next meeting at 1 p.m. Tuesday, Oct. 15, in the Patriot Room.
The Oct. 15 session is titled, “My Favorite Autumn Recipe.” Some of you were fortunate enough to share Bill Anders’ mother’s favorite Depression recipe: Milkless, Butterless, Eggless Cake. It was the perfect spice cake and recalled the stamina it takes to provide for those we love. Do you have a Fall recipe that crosses the decades for your family? Or a story of a meal you or your family provided when it seemed the shelves were empty? Or just something new you think we all need to know about? (Samples are not necessary as your words will be enough!) We hope you can join us! Writers is led by Cathy Hedge. The group meets on the first and third Tuesdays.
